Sugar Cookie Bars

Easy-to-make sugar cookie bars with a soft, chewy texture and sweet flavor. Perfect for any occasion.

Ingredients

  • 1 cup unsalted butter, softened
  • 1 1/2 cups granulated sugar
  • 2 large eggs
  • 2 teaspoons vanilla extract
  • 3 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1/2 teaspoon baking pow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C). Grease a 9×13-inch baking pan.
  2. Cream the butter and sugar together until light and fluffy.
  3. Beat in the eggs one at a time, then add the vanilla extract.
  4. In a separate bowl, whisk together the flour, baking powder, and salt.
  5. Gradually mix the dry ingredients into the wet ingredients until combined.
  6. Press the dough evenly into the prepared baking pan.
  7. Bake for 20-25 minutes, or until the edges are lightly golden.
  8. Let cool completely before cutting into bars.

Notes

  • For a richer flavor, use brown sugar instead of granulated sugar.
  • Add sprinkles to the dough before baking for a festive touch.
  • Store in an airtight container for up to 5 days.
